ORDER : M.B. Shah, J. - Non-conventional Energy and Agra Heritage Matter. 1. In the affidavit dated 27.11.2002 filed by the Addl. Director, Central Pollution Control Board in paragraph 9 it has been stated as under:- "That the Calibration facility of monitoring equipment for installation at Central Laboratory and meteorological system for installation at Tajmahal and It- mad-ud-daula has been finalised and will be completed shortly. The study on RSPM characterization is in progress as desired by the Hon'ble Court." 2. The Central Pollution Control Board is directed to submit the study of RSPM characterization within four weeks from today. 3. Further in paragraph 11 of the said affidavit it has been stated as under :- "That in compliance to the Hon'ble Court's order dated September 16, 2002; the estimated budget for O&M (at a cost of Rs. 55.2 lacs as presented at Annexure-V as per the staff pattern to beborne by the Ministry of Environment & Forests, Government of India) of 4 monitoring stations and a Central Laboratory is submitted for kind information of this Hon'ble Court. It is also submitted that the permission may also be given to carry forward the unutilised fund of Mission Management Board (earlier sanctioned towards the cost of hardware components) towards up-gradation of the monitoring system including data display." 4. Heard Mr. P.P. Malhotra, the learned senior counsel appearing for the Central Government. Considering the fact, Central Government is directed to permit the Central Pollution Control Board to utilise the fund of Mission .PA Management Board towards the upgradation of monitoring system including data display. 5. Officer-in-charge of the Agra Municipality is directed to see that the entire city is cleaned within one week from today as per the statutory rules - Municipal Solid Wastes (Management and Handling) Rules, 2000. 7.
